How can social media impact investing behavior?

Social media has transformed how information about investments is shared and consumed. Platforms like Instagram and Twitter allow for rapid dissemination of market news, trends, and trading advice, all of which can significantly influence investor behavior. The ability to share experiences and strategies in real-time can lead to herd behavior, where investors make decisions based on the actions of others rather than thorough analysis.

Moreover, the emotional aspect of investing is amplified through social media, where users may feel pressure to conform to trends or decisions popularized by influencers. This can lead to impulsive trading decisions, which may not always align with an individual's financial goals or risk tolerance. Therefore, while social media can provide valuable insights, it’s essential for investors to conduct their own research and rely on more than just the hype.

What risks are associated with following financial influencers?

One of the primary risks associated with following financial influencers is the lack of regulatory oversight. Unlike traditional financial advisors, many influencers are not required to have formal financial qualifications or licenses. This raises the risk of receiving advice that may not be in a follower's best interest, particularly if it's based on personal anecdotes rather than sound investment principles.

Additionally, influencers may sometimes promote certain stocks or products for personal gain, a practice known as 'pump and dump.' Followers could end up investing in assets that are fundamentally flawed or misrepresented, leading to significant financial losses. It is crucial for anyone considering advice from influencers to apply a critical eye and perform due diligence before making any investment decisions.
